An investor in Able Inc. would like to understand Able's funding requirements, also known as the availability of Able's resources to meet its short-term cash requirements. This type of analysis is known as a(n) (efficiency/liquidity) measure.

Answer:

liquidity measure

Step-by-step explanation:

Liquidity measure -

It refers to the financial metrics , which is used to find out the potential of the debtor to return the current debt without any rise in the external capital , is referred to as liquidity measure .

The calculation of the metrics is donje , by using the operating cash flow ratio , quick ratio , current ratio .

Hence , from the given information of the question ,

The correct answer is liquidity measure .
